The Lt. Gen. Jamin Ginting Museum is a historical monument dedicated to commemorating the great services of one of Indonesia’s National Heroes originating from the Karo Land, North Sumatra. Located in Suka Village, Namanteran District (near Berastagi), the museum was established on the grounds of Jamin Ginting’s ancestral village. The museum building is designed with traditional Batak Karo architecture, specifically the Siwaluh Jabu traditional house, which symbolizes the identity and kinship of the local community, while lending a strong cultural nuance to the visiting experience.
